
Van der Merwe, who is the 10th generation on the farm, Boplaas, ascribed his success to the fact that he has been able to farm alongside his father, Fanie, for the past seven years.
The family business is more than 270 years old, making it the oldest family business in the country. “Learning from my dad means that I am tapping into knowledge that our family has generated over many generations,” he said.
Van der Merwe will compete against provincial winners from other provinces for the coveted Agri SA Toyota SA National Young Farmer of the Year title in October.
